1. Introduction to Salmon Farming
Salmon farming involves raising salmon in controlled environments, such as tanks or net pens, to meet the growing demand for this popular fish. The process typically begins with eggs, which are hatched and nurtured in hatcheries until they reach a suitable size for farming.
2. Sustainable Feed Options
One of the most critical aspects of sustainable salmon farming is the choice of feed. Traditional salmon feed often relies on wild fish, such as anchovies and sardines, which can lead to overfishing and increased environmental impact. To address this issue, researchers and farmers are exploring alternative feed options, such as plant-based ingredients, genetically modified organisms (GMOs), and insects.
3. Water Quality Management
Maintaining optimal water quality is crucial for the health and growth of salmon in a farming environment. Regular monitoring and treatment of water parameters, such as temperature, dissolved oxygen, and pH levels, are essential to prevent disease outbreaks and ensure the well-being of the fish.
4. Environmental Impact
Salmon farming has faced criticism regarding its environmental impact, including the potential for pollution, escape of farmed fish, and disruption of local ecosystems. 5. Disease Management
Disease outbreaks can have devastating consequences for salmon farming operations. To mitigate the risk of disease, farmers must implement strict biosecurity measures, such as regular testing, vaccination programs, and isolation of infected fish. Additionally, genetic selection of disease-resistant salmon strains can contribute to the overall sustainability of the industry.
